Hither Green Station offers a variety of ticketing options to suit modern travel needs. With a ticket office operating extensive hours from Monday to Sunday and ticket vending machines accessible throughout the station, picking up your tickets is a breeze. Online purchases can also be collected without hassle, making your travel experience seamless. For those who prefer smartcards, this station provides issuing and validation services.
Travelers with accessibility requirements will find several supportive features. Although not fully step-free, some platforms like 4 and 5 are accessible via ramps. However, be prepared for a few challenges as platforms 1, 2, 3, and 6 require stepped access. Assistance is readily available from staff during opening hours, or arrangements can be made in advance.
Comfort and convenience are priorities, with heated waiting rooms on platform 4 and refreshment options including a coffee kiosk and vending machines. For those needing to catch up on reading, a kiosk offers newspapers, marking a perfect start to your journey. Unfortunately, facilities like accessible toilets and lounges, as well as ATM access, are missing from the amenities list.
Once you've arrived, continuing your journey away from Hither Green is straightforward. Local buses to Lewisham, Dartford, and Orpington are available, with detailed instructions on how to reach the stops. Simply exit onto Springbank Road, and you're on your way. For those seeking a more private transit option, taxis are readily available on Staplehurst Road.
For detailed journey planning, you can find information in printable formats, ideal for those who love having a visual map at hand. While there is no cycle hire facility, ample storage is provided for personal bicycles, ensuring you can switch between transport modes with ease.

At Corkerhill, simplicity is the key. Though the station lacks a ticket office or machines, buying tickets is a breeze online and smartcard users can validate their cards here. The station ensures accessibility with step-free access throughout, classified as a Category A station. For safety and security, there's a customer help point and CCTV coverage ensuring that all passengers can travel with confidence.
While amenities such as restrooms, refreshment facilities, and shops are not available at the station, Corkerhill does offer a seating area for those waiting for their train. Despite the lack of some services, the station maintains a tidy and efficient environment perfect for transit.
Getting around from Corkerhill is straightforward due to its well-connected transport links. The station serves as a pick-up and drop-off point for rail replacement services on Corkerhill Road, just before the bridge. Taxis can be conveniently booked through the Train Taxi service. For bus services, you can visit Travel Line Scotland or give them a call for any queries about routes and timings. Bus stops are easily accessible, ensuring a smooth transition between rail and road travel.
